Step 1 - Decide what you want your advertising to do for you and your business: increase website visits, promote a discount or sale, or get more messages.
Step 2 - Your chosen goal aligns with a specific ad type designed to help you best achieve it.
Step 3 - Target neighbors within 30 miles of your business.
Step 4 - Only spend what your budget allows by choosing your daily budget and the length of time you’d like to run your ad.
Step 5 - After a quick approval process, your ad starts running in the newsfeed, the most popular place on Nextdoor.

Small and mid-sized businesses can create ads on Nextdoor from their business page.
Where your ad will be displayed depends on the goal you selected.
Nextdoor Ads for small businesses will be displayed in one or more of the following areas: Newsfeed, For Sale & Free, Right-hand rail, and the Real Estate section.
With Nextdoor Advertising, businesses have the flexibility to pause and resume ads at any time.

When you create a new ad, you will be billed upfront for the daily budget you select multiplied by 31 days. This amount will be automatically loaded to your account balance and ready for use once your ad is approved and begins running.
This initial amount also becomes your “billing threshold”. Your billing threshold is the amount you will be charged once your account balance reaches zero. Each day, we'll serve your ad to as many neighbors as possible until your budget has been spent and your account balance reaches zero. If you choose a monthly plan, you can expect to be billed roughly every 31 days.
If you choose the option to customize your ad duration for less than 31 days, you will not be billed again when your ad reaches zero.
